Description

A most impressive detached property constructed in 2023 to a high specification and occupying a prime cul-de-sac position with enviable open views over fields to the rear. Affording most spacious and flexible four bedroom accommodation which includes stylish fittings throughout the property may well suit a variety of buyers including the family and briefly comprising: spacious hallway, living room, snug/study, dining kitchen with contemporary fittings and bi-fold doors to garden, utility room with separate w.c, four double bedrooms to first floor, two with fitted wardrobes and en suite to master and house bathroom. Externally, the property enjoys pleasant enclosed gardens, driveway and detached garage with electric door. Being located on the fringes of popular Meltham village close to regarded local schooling, amenities and access to both the Holme and Colne valleys.

Hallway - You enter the property through an attractive composite style door with side glazing into this most welcoming and spacious hallway having open having doors to all ground floor rooms and staircase to first floor.



Living Room - 4.14m x 3.51m apx (13'7 x 11'6 apx) - Positioned to the front of the property, this is a well proportioned living room being neutrally decorated with generous space for freestanding furniture and double glazed window to the front elevation.





Snug/Study - 3.25m x 2.82m apx (10'8 x 9'3 apx) - Again positioned to the front this is a flexible additional space currently used as a second reception space but affording a host of potential other uses including TV room, playroom or home office having double glazed windows to the front and side elevations.



Dining Kitchen - 6.83m x 3.38m apx (22'5 x 11'1 apx) - Spanning the full rear width of the property this is a most impressive space being fitted with a comprehensive range of contemporary, high quality wall, base and drawer units with contrasting polished granite worksurfaces, central island with breakfast bar for informal dining and additional generous space for formal dining furniture, including inset sink unit, integrated double oven, four ring gas hob with suspended extractor above, integrated fridge, freezer and dishwasher, integrated wine cooler, useful understairs store, door to utility and bi-fold doors giving access to the rear garden and affording a an ideal summer entertaining space.











Utility Room - 2.34m x 1.91m apx (7'8 x 6'3 apx) - Conveniently positioned just off the kitchen and fitted with matching base cupboard units, inset sink, integrated washing machine, space for tumble dryer, wall mounted gas central heating boiler, window to the rear and side door with frosted glazing giving further access to the driveway and garage.

W.C - 1.93m x 0.94m apx (6'4 x 3'1 apx) - Positioned just off the utility and furnished with a modern two piece white suite comprising a low level w.c, wall hung wash basin with tiled splashback, vertical towel rail radiator and double glazed frosted side window.

Firstl Floor Landing - Stairs ascend to the first floor landing having two town spindled balustrade, doors to all bedrooms and loft hatch to ceiling.



Bedroom One - 4.70m x 3.51m apx (15'5 x 11'6 apx) - Positioned to the front of the property this is a very good sized double bedroom having fitted wardrobes to one wall as well as generous space for freestanding furniture, double glazed windows to both front and rear elevations and door leading to en suite.



En Suite - 1.98m x 1.88m maximum (6'6 x 6'2 maximum) - Positioned just off the main bedroom and furnished with a contemporary three piece suite with contrasting part tiled surround comprising low level w.c, fitted hand wash basin, shower cubicle and frosted window to the front.

Bedroom Two - 3.73m x 3.12m apx (12'3 x 10'3 apx) - Positioned to the rear this is a good sized second double bedroom again having fitted wardrobes as well as space for free standing furniture and double glazed window to the rear affording far reaching views over the adjoining countryside.



Bedroom Three - 3.12m x 2.92m apx (10'3 x 9'7 apx) - A generous third double bedroom positioned to the front with space for double bed and double glazed window to the front elevation.



Bedroom Four - 3.51m x 2.64m maximum (11'6 x 8'8 maximum) - A fourth double bedroom positioned to the rear and currently used as a hobby room/office having double glazed window to the rear again with far reaching views.

Family Bathroom - 1.98m x 1.88m apx (6'6 x 6'2 apx ) - Positioned to the rear and furnished with a contemporary three piece white suite with half tiled surround and tiled flooring comprising low level w.c, wall hung wash basin, panelled bath unit with shower over and fitted screen, vertical towel rail radiator and frosted rear window.



Extrenal Front And Garage - The property has an attractive open lawn to the front with well stocked borders and tarmac driveway to the side affording parking for several vehicles and leading to a detached garage with remotely operated electric up and over door and having full power and lighting and electric vehicle charging point inside. Access to the side of the garage leads to further storage to the rear of the garage.



Rear Garden - Accessed from both the kitchen and side gate this is a generous enclosed rear garden over two levels having lower level paved area with space for seating and pot plants and steps leading up to a good sized lawn with stone walled boundary adjoining open fields.





Views - The property has open views over adjoining fields to the rear and elevated roof top views towards moorland to the front.
